package fsx
import (
"io/fs"
"os"
"sync"
"syscall"
"time"
)
// mask is the global mask lock
var m mask
// mask allows disabling and re-enabling the global umask.
// it is used by allow functions of this package.
type mask struct {
l sync.Mutex // locked?
umask int // previous mask
}
// Lock blocks until no other function is using this umask
// and then sets it to 0.
func (mask *mask) Lock() {
mask.l.Lock()
mask.umask = syscall.Umask(0)
}
func (mask *mask) Unlock() {
mask.umask = syscall.Umask(mask.umask)
mask.l.Unlock()
}
// WriteFile is like [os.WriteFile], but ignores the umask.
func WriteFile(path string, data []byte, mode fs.FileMode) error {
handle, err := Create(path, mode)
if err != nil {
return err
}
defer handle.Close()
if _, err := handle.Write(data); err != nil {
return err
}
return nil
}
// Create creates a new file with the given mode.
// This function ignores the umask.
func Create(path string, mode fs.FileMode) (*os.File, error) {
m.Lock()
defer m.Unlock()
return os.OpenFile(path, os.O_RDWR|os.O_CREATE|os.O_TRUNC, mode)
}
// Mkdir creates a new directory with the given mode.
// This function ignores the umask.
func Mkdir(path string, mode fs.FileMode) error {
m.Lock()
defer m.Unlock()
return os.Mkdir(path, fs.ModeDir|mode)
}
// MkdirAll creates a new directory and all potentially missing parent directories.
// This function ignores the umask.
func MkdirAll(path string, mode fs.FileMode) error {
m.Lock()
defer m.Unlock()
return os.MkdirAll(path, fs.ModeDir|mode)
}
// Touch touches a file.
// It is similar to the unix 'touch' command.
//
// If the file does not exist exists, it is created using [Create].
// If the file does exist, it's access and modification times are updated to the current time.
//
// This function ignores the umask.
func Touch(path string, perm fs.FileMode) error {
if perm == 0 {
perm = DefaultFilePerm
}
_, err := os.Stat(path)
switch {
case os.IsNotExist(err):
f, err := Create(path, perm)
if err != nil {
return err
}
defer f.Close()
return nil
case err != nil:
return err
default:
now := time.Now().Local()
return os.Chtimes(path, now, now)
}
}
